Abstract

The utility model discloses a data center power distribution cabinet line connection and arrangement protection device which comprises a box body, a cover plate is installed on the box body, a plurality of wiring elements are arranged in the box body, a plurality of branching plates are fixedly connected to the inner bottom wall of the box body, a plurality of branching grooves are formed in the tops of the branching plates, and insertion rods are slidably connected to the interiors of sliding holes. According to the wire distribution box, after wires are placed in the wire distribution groove and the limiting groove, a user only needs to lift the two hand lifting plates to move relatively and drive the cover plate to rotate to the top of the box body, and then the two hand lifting plates are loosened; the operation is simple, the labor burden of workers is reduced, and the working efficiency is improved.

Technical Field

[0001] This application relates to the field of power distribution cabinet technology, and more specifically, to a data center power distribution cabinet wiring connection layout protection device. Background Technology

[0002] A data center is a complex facility used for centralized processing, storage, transmission, exchange, and management of data. It includes servers, storage devices, switches, routers, firewalls, and other facilities. Distribution cabinets (boxes) are divided into power distribution cabinets (boxes), lighting distribution cabinets (boxes), and metering cabinets (boxes), and are the final-level equipment in a power distribution system. Distribution cabinets are a general term for motor control centers. Distribution cabinets are used in situations where the load is relatively dispersed and there are few circuits; motor control centers are used in situations where the load is concentrated and there are many circuits. They distribute the electrical energy from a circuit of the upstream power distribution equipment to the nearest load. This level of equipment should provide protection, monitoring, and control for the load.

[0003] A search revealed that the publication (announcement) number CN220692552U discloses "a distribution cabinet with line protection, which relates to the field of distribution cabinet technology, including a cabinet and wiring elements, with multiple wiring elements fixedly installed inside the cabinet... This utility model can arrange the lines neatly, improve the protection capability of the wires, and facilitate the heat dissipation of the wires." However, this application is relatively cumbersome to operate, requiring manual tightening of multiple threaded rods, which not only increases the labor burden but also consumes a lot of time.

[0004] To address the aforementioned issues, this application provides a data center power distribution cabinet wiring connection protection device. Utility Model Content

[0005] One objective of this application is to provide a data center power distribution cabinet wiring connection protection device, comprising a box body with a cover plate installed on the box body. Multiple wiring components are arranged inside the box body. Multiple branch plates are fixedly connected to the inner bottom wall of the box body. Multiple branch grooves are formed on the top of the branch plates. A positioning groove is formed on the surface of the box body. Multiple limiting grooves are formed on the inner bottom wall of the positioning groove. Wires are arranged inside the limiting grooves and branch grooves. A limiting plate and a positioning plate are fixedly connected to the inner surface of the cover plate. Two sliding grooves are symmetrically formed on the top of the positioning plate, and the top of the sliding grooves extends to the top surface of the cover plate. A sliding hole is formed on the inner wall of the sliding groove. A plug rod is slidably connected inside the sliding hole. A sliding plate is slidably connected inside the sliding groove. A spring is arranged inside the sliding groove. Slots are symmetrically formed on the inner wall of the positioning groove.

[0006] Furthermore, one end of the wire is connected to a wiring element, and the other end of the wire extends to the outside of the housing.

[0007] Furthermore, multiple mounting plates are symmetrically fixedly connected to the outer side of the box, and mounting holes are provided in the middle of the mounting plates.

[0008] Furthermore, two handles are symmetrically slidably connected to the outer surface of the cover plate, and the top of the sliding plate is fixedly connected to the bottom surface of the handle.

[0009] Furthermore, one end of the insertion rod is fixedly connected to the sliding plate, and the other end of the insertion rod extends into the interior of the slot.

[0010] Furthermore, one end of the spring is fixedly connected to the inner wall of the sliding groove, and the other end of the spring is fixedly connected to the sliding plate.

[0011] Furthermore, the positioning plate is positioned in front of the limiting plate, and the limiting plate is positioned on top of the dividing plate.

[0012] The beneficial effects of this application are:

[0013] Two handles are used to drive two sliding plates to slide relative to each other. The springs are compressed and contract, causing the insert rod to move into the sliding hole, rotating the cover plate to the top of the box. The rotation of the cover plate then rotates the limiting plate and the positioning plate, closing the cover. At this point, the limiting plate is on top of the wire distributor, and the positioning plate is inside the positioning groove, thus limiting and fixing the wire. Then, the two sliding plates are released, and the springs return to their original position, generating a thrust that moves the sliding plates and the insert rod back to their original positions. The insert rod then moves and inserts into the slot, thus limiting the cover plate. In summary, this application allows the wire to be placed inside the wire distributor and limiting groove. Simply move the two handles relative to each other to rotate the cover plate to the top of the box, and then release the two handles. This simple operation reduces manual labor and improves work efficiency. Attached Figure Description

[0024] Example:

[0025] Please see Figure 1 , Figure 2 and Figure 3This application discloses a data center power distribution cabinet wiring connection protection device, including a box body 1. Multiple mounting plates 2 are symmetrically fixedly connected to the outer side of the box body 1. The mounting plates 2 have mounting holes in the middle, which facilitates the installation and fixing of the box body 1. A cover plate 16 is installed on the box body 1. The cover plate 16 is connected to the box body 1 by a hinge. Multiple wiring elements 4 are provided inside the box body 1. Multiple branch plates 5 are fixedly connected to the inner bottom wall of the box body 1. Multiple branch grooves 6 are provided on the top of the branch plates 5. A positioning groove 18 is provided on the surface of the box body 1. Multiple limiting grooves 7 are provided on the inner bottom wall of the positioning groove 18. Wires 3 are provided inside the limiting grooves 7 and the branch grooves 6. The wires 3 are placed inside the corresponding branch grooves 6 and limiting grooves 7.

[0026] One end of the wire 3 is connected to the wiring element 4, and the other end of the wire 3 extends to the outside of the box 1. The inner surface of the cover plate 16 is fixedly connected to the limiting plate 9 and the positioning plate 10. The positioning plate 10 is located in front of the limiting plate 9, and the limiting plate 9 is located on the top of the dividing plate 5. The top of the positioning plate 10 has two symmetrical sliding grooves 13, and the top of the sliding grooves 13 extends to the top surface of the cover plate 16. The inner wall of the sliding groove 13 has a sliding hole 15, and the sliding hole 15 is slidably connected to the inside of the sliding hole 15. The sliding plate 17 is slidably connected to the inside of the sliding groove 13.

[0027] This causes the two sliding plates 17 to move relative to each other. The movement of the sliding plates 17 compresses the spring 14, causing it to contract. The movement of the sliding plates 17 also drives the insertion rod 11 to move, placing it inside the sliding hole 15. This, in turn, causes the cover plate 16 to rotate to the top of the box 1. The rotation of the cover plate 16 then causes the limiting plate 9 and the positioning plate 10 to rotate, thus closing the cover plate 16. At this point, the limiting plate 9 is located on top of the dividing plate 5, and the positioning plate 10 is located inside the positioning groove 18, thereby achieving the limiting and fixing of the wire 3. After releasing the two sliding plates 17, the spring 14 returns to its original position and generates a thrust, causing the sliding plates 17 and the insert rod 11 to move back to their original positions. The insert rod 11 moves and inserts into the slot 8, thereby limiting the cover plate 16. A spring 14 is installed inside the sliding groove 13. One end of the spring 14 is fixedly connected to the inner wall of the sliding groove 13, and the other end of the spring 14 is fixedly connected to the sliding plate 17. Slots 8 are symmetrically opened on the inner wall of the positioning groove 18. One end of the insert rod 11 is fixedly connected to the sliding plate 17, and the other end of the insert rod 11 extends into the slot 8.

[0028] Please see Figure 2 and Figure 3Two handles 12 are symmetrically slidably connected to the outer surface of the cover plate 16. The length of the handles 12 is greater than the width of the sliding groove 13. The top of the sliding plate 17 is fixedly connected to the bottom surface of the handles 12. The handles 12 are used to facilitate the sliding of the sliding plate 17. When the handles 12 move, they drive the sliding plate 17 to move inside the sliding groove 13.

[0029] The implementation principle of this application embodiment is as follows: Two handle plates 12 are used to drive two sliding plates 17 to slide relative to each other. The sliding plates 17 move and compress the spring 14. The spring 14 is compressed and contracts. When the sliding plates 17 move, they drive the insertion rod 11 to move, so that the insertion rod 11 moves into the interior of the sliding hole 15. Then, they drive the cover plate 16 to rotate to the top of the box 1. When the cover plate 16 rotates, it drives the limiting plate 9 and the positioning plate 10 to rotate, thereby realizing the closing of the cover plate 16. At this time, the limiting plate 9 is located at the top of the dividing plate 5, and the positioning plate 10 is located inside the positioning groove 18, thereby realizing the limiting and fixing of the wire 3. Then, the two sliding plates 17 are released, and the spring 14 returns to its original position and generates a pushing force, causing the sliding plates 17 and the insertion rod 11 to move back to their original positions. The insertion rod 11 moves and inserts into the interior of the slot 8, thereby realizing the limiting of the cover plate 16.
